摘要:

研究当归提取物在防脱育发功效中的作用。制备当归水提取物,采用Ⅱ型5α-还原酶抑制模型、C57BL/6小鼠动物实验模型和人群试用方法,分别进行酶抑制率、动物皮肤形态组织学观察和临床观察。结果表明0.5 g/mL的当归提取物可明显抑制Ⅱ型5α-还原酶的活性;动物实验结果表明,当归提取物对C57BL/6小鼠毛发生长有明显促进作用,刺激小鼠毛囊从休止期进入生长期;人体功效试验结果表明,使用当归提取物制备的头皮护理精华液7周后,80%志愿者的脱发症状得到改善。综合体外和体内研究结果表明:当归提取物具有促进小鼠毛发生长、改善脱发人群脱发症状的功效。

Abstract:

The effects of the extract of Angelica sinensis on anti-hair loss and hair growth were studied. The efficacy of the extract of Angelica sinensis was evaluated by using different methods such as the model of 5α-reductase inhibition, animal test and human efficacy test. The results showed that this material could inhibit the activity of 5α-reductase in vitro with a dose of 0.5 g/mL. Animal test showed that it could obviously promote hair growth of C57BL/6 mice, and it could induce the hair follicle to enter from telogen into anagen. Human efficacy test showed that the hair loss symptoms could be reduced after using the scalp care essence containing the extract of Angelica sinensis for 7 weeks. In conclusion, the extract of Angelica sinensis could stimulate the hair growth of C57BL/6 mice, and it could help the patients with hair loss symptoms.
